The Okinawa Institute of Science and Technology (OIST) Research Internship Program in Japan offers students and recent graduates an opportunity to gain practical research experience in a world-class scientific environment.
The internship allows participants to work within an OIST laboratory, develop research skills, learn specific techniques, and contribute to ongoing research under the supervision of professors and researchers.

About the OIST Internship Program
The OIST Research Internship is designed for students who want to gain hands-on experience in scientific research. Interns are placed in a suitable research unit and work under the guidance of an OIST professor or researcher.
The program is open to students in the final two years of their undergraduate or Master’s studies, as well as graduates of universities, colleges, junior colleges, and vocational schools.
Interns can use the opportunity to strengthen their academic experience, explore research areas of interest, and develop practical laboratory or technical skills.
Eligibility Requirements
Applicants for the OIST Internship Program must:
- Be in the final two years of an undergraduate or Master’s program, or be a graduate of an eligible institution.
- Have an academic background relevant to their preferred OIST research unit.
- Obtain approval from their home institution where required.
- Demonstrate sufficient academic preparation for the proposed research area.
- Be able to participate for the full duration of the internship.
Applicants should carefully select research units that match their academic background and interests.
Benefits of the OIST Internship
Successful interns receive several forms of financial and logistical support, including:
- Internship allowance: JPY 2,400 per working day, excluding weekends and non-taxable.
- Accommodation: Furnished accommodation either on or off campus.
- Travel expenses: One direct round-trip air ticket.
- Transportation: OIST shuttle bus pass.
- Visa support: Assistance with visa-related procedures.
- Insurance support: Assistance with required insurance arrangements.
- Local registration: Support with relevant registration procedures in Japan.
The program generally lasts between 2 and 6 months.
Required Documents
Applicants should prepare the following documents:
- Curriculum Vitae
- Personal statement of approximately 400 words
- Academic transcripts
- Recommendation letter
- Identification photograph
- Passport photograph
Applicants should ensure that academic documents are provided in English or accompanied by an appropriate English translation where necessary.
How to Apply for the OIST Internship Program
Applications are submitted online through the OIST Research Internship application system.
To apply:
- Review the available research units and identify one that matches your academic background and interests.
- Prepare your CV, personal statement, academic transcripts, recommendation letter, and required photographs.
- Complete the online application form.
- Ensure that at least one recommendation letter has been received through the application system before submitting the application.
- Submit the completed application before the deadline.
- Monitor the application platform for updates regarding the selection process.
After the application period closes, OIST screens applications and completes the selection process. Applicants are expected to receive the result through the application platform approximately three months after the application deadline.
Successful candidates will then work with OIST to complete travel, visa, insurance, and other arrangements required before the internship begins.
